There is nothing automatic about foreign exchange running out. Only the RBI can deplete reserves. The policy question is whether to deplete reserves to support the rupee. I argue that there are ample grounds to let the rupee adjust to arrive at lower imports, higher exports, and to encourage capital inflows. Intervention in FX markets can wait another day.

In many respects, political parties and high-command culture have turned the Rajya Sabha into a charade. No other serious democracy elects its upper house the way India does.
The US Senate was elected indirectly till 1913; then, after decades of corruption scandals, the 17th Amendment made the election direct.
Australia, Brazil, Mexico, Italy, Japan, Poland, Philippines -- all direct election. Voters pick senators, period.
Germany (Bundesrat) is a radically different model. The 16 state governments each send their own ministers (Premier + cabinet) to sit in the upper house in Berlin. No seats to buy. No MLAs to bribe. No moneybags to parachute in.
South Africa (NCOP) is a hybrid version of the German model. Provincial delegations vote on provincial mandate.
